Synopsis "The Begonia Killer"

You know Molly McGill from her death-defying escapes in Anarchy of the Mice, book one of the Third Chance Enterprises series. Now ride along for her first standalone caper, The Begonia Killer.When Martha Dodson hires McGill Investigators to look into an odd neighbor, Molly feels optimistic about the case - right up until Martha reveals her theory that Kent Kirkland, the neighbor, is holding two boys hostage in his papered-over upstairs bedroom.Martha's husband thinks she needs a hobby. Detective Art Judd, who Molly visits on her client's behalf, sees no evidence worthy of devoting police resources.But Molly feels a kinship with the Yancy Park housewife and bone-deep concern for the missing boys.She forges ahead with the investigation, navigating her own headstrong kids, an unlikely romance with Detective Judd, and a suspect in Kent Kirkland every bit as terrifying as the supervillains she's battled before alongside Quaid Rafferty and Durwood Oak Jones.The Begonia Killer is not your grandparents' cozy mystery.
